This video tutorial focuses on crafting a strong closing statement for speeches. It covers five techniques for impactful speech endings: using inspirational quotes, giving a call to action, recommending future actions, connecting the closing with the opening, and transitioning into a Q&A session. The tutorial also provides tips on memorizing and pacing the concluding statement to ensure the audience retains the key takeaway message.
